The
Student Services Department is responsible for implementing programs
and initiatives to facilitate the emotional, mental, social, and
physical health of all students. These programs and initiatives
include, but are not limited to, school counseling, career development,
school health services, safe and drug-free schools, dropout prevention,
alternative programs, home/hospital instruction, discipline,
multicultural education, out-of-zone school placement, student
registration, attendance, home schooling, student records, Positive
Behavior Intervention (PBIS), 504 plan development, Maryland Student
Assistance Program (MSAP), and the education of homeless students.
The
research is clear that there is an inextricable link between children's
social, emotional, mental and physical health and their ability to
learn. The focus of the Student Services Department is to address these
issues through prevention and intervention strategies, and programs to
help students overcome challenges to learning and to achieve to high
academic levels. Through many of its programs, the department assists in
the creation of safe and nurturing school environments that are
conducive to learning.
